PRYOR, Okla. – March 12, 2003 –
Upperspace Corp. today announced a
new CD ROM training package - Learning Photoshop 7.
This newest TrainingA computer training package by Upperspace Corp.,
named “Learning Photoshop 7,” offers training especially geared to help
graphic artists and aspiring graphic artists become proficient with
Photoshop. Each course runs approximately four hours and is packed with
situational computer solutions for digital imaging.

All TrainingA
courses by Upperspace Corp. are created to keep learners attentively
involved with the course for faster learning and productivity.
Interactivity is built into each course so the learner has to perform
the actions by selecting commands, options, files or pressing
keystrokes. To further spike interest levels many lessons include "Do It
Yourself" sections. After a concept has been taught, a similar need
rises directly afterward - but this time the learner is instructed to
perform the action on their own without any additional help. The task to
be accomplished appears written on screen until the learner completes
the task without assistance. The “Do It Yourself” may require one, two
or more steps to complete.
|

|
A quiz is
provided for each chapter. The majority of questions include
familiar images of the program window. This dynamic testing method
helps people to identify with the real program more so than a
text-only question and is a superior method for gauging real
ability. When a picture of the window appears, the learner clicks
as appropriate to perform the requested task. The correct answer
is immediately displayed with an explanation, often accompanied by
tricks or tips for best productivity and application. The quiz is
scored and can be printed. |
The interface and
design of TrainingA courses offer many useful features. A course index
can be searched by keyword and the lesson accessed. A large 800x600
resolution training window appears for easier viewing. Practical tips
accompany the lessons. Course help for navigating and using a TrainingA
course is also included. This help may be accessed from the course menu
or while a lesson is playing.
